The Jet Propulsion Laboratory and the University of Alaska Geophysical Institute have initiated a program to receive, record, process, and archive synthetic-aperture radar and optical images at the Fairbanks campus. Data will be acquired from the European Space Agency E-ERS-1 and the National Space Development Agency of Japan J-ERS-1 spacecraft. The author focuses on the system which catalogs and archives signal data and derived data products, and provides an interactive product order function for users. A mission planning subsystem provides the capability to predict satellite swath coverage of the spacecraft, manages data acquisition requests, and produces an operations schedule for the receiving ground station and the SAR processing system.<>
